无服务器架构技术演进:Kubernetes与函数计算的融合

需积分: 50 21 下载量 102 浏览量 更新于2024-08-07 收藏 2.26MB PDF 举报
"无服务器架构技术发展趋势-利用adb shell和node.js实现抖音自动抢红包功能" 在当前的IT领域,无服务器架构(Serverless)作为一种新兴的技术趋势,正在逐步改变我们对于云计算的理解和应用。无服务器架构的核心理念在于,开发者只需要关注业务逻辑的编写,而无需关心底层基础设施的管理和运维,这极大地提高了开发效率并降低了运营成本。 无服务器架构的出现,得益于技术的快速演进。随着微服务和函数即服务(FaaS)的推广,应用被拆分成更细粒度的功能单元,这使得资源利用效率得以提升。当前,大多数云服务商提供的函数规格最小为64MB,但随着应用逻辑的精细化,更小粒度的函数规格需求日益凸显,以适应不同规模和复杂性的任务执行。 在工具链生态系统方面,无服务器架构的采纳率在全球范围内正在迅速增长,特别是在企业级应用中。国内虽然市场尚未全面爆发,但已经有明显的增长势头。这推动了云服务商不断优化产品,丰富工具链,以满足多样化的需求。同时,私有化部署的趋势也表明,未来将有更多的第三方服务商参与到无服务器架构的生态建设中。 Kubernetes作为容器编排的事实标准,正在成为无服务器架构的基础。Kubernetes强大的调度、集群管理和扩展能力使其在云原生环境中扮演关键角色,支持无服务器应用程序的开发和运行,为无服务器架构提供了稳定且灵活的运行平台。 当前,我国的无服务器架构仍处于初级阶段,行业对于它的理解和实践还需要进一步深化。为推动该技术的发展,众多知名企业和机构,如中国信息通信研究院、华为、阿里云、腾讯云等,正在积极参与无服务器架构的研究和标准制定,共同推动这一领域的繁荣。 无服务器架构的未来将更加注重灵活性、可扩展性和成本效益。随着技术的不断成熟,无服务器架构有望在更多的业务场景中得到应用,比如大数据处理、实时分析、物联网(IoT)和移动应用等,为企业提供更高效、便捷的云服务解决方案。 无服务器架构技术的发展趋势是向更细粒度的函数规格、更完善的工具链生态和更广泛的应用场景迈进。伴随着Kubernetes等基础设施的成熟,无服务器架构将为开发者带来前所未有的开发体验,同时也将重塑IT基础设施的格局。